Mount Airy was not able to break out of their rough patch on Thursday as the team picked up their ninth straight defeat. They came up short against the North Stokes Vikings, falling 3-0. Unfortunately, that's the second time they've come up short against North Stokes this season, as they also lost their prior matchup 5-0 back in March.
Mount Airy's loss dropped their record down to 1-10-1. As for North Stokes, the win made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 6-2-3.
Mount Airy didn't take long to hit the pitch again: they've already played their next contest, a 6-0 defeat against Elkin on the 22nd. As for North Stokes, they have also already played their next matchup, an 8-3 victory against South Stokes on the 21st.
